Longevity and Maintenance of Wall Panels
Once you’ve installed your beautiful new wall panels from Panelsbysofia.com, the next logical question is how to keep them looking pristine for years to come.
Understanding the longevity and proper maintenance of these panels, primarily made from MDF, is crucial for preserving your aesthetic investment.
Expected Lifespan of MDF Wall Panels
MDF Medium-Density Fibreboard is a durable engineered wood product widely used in interior applications due to its stability and smooth finish.
When properly installed and maintained in appropriate environments, MDF wall panels can last for a very long time.
- Indoor Use Only: MDF is susceptible to moisture. Its longevity is maximized in dry, interior environments away from high humidity areas like unventilated bathrooms or basements.
- Proper Installation: Secure installation prevents warping or detachment, extending the lifespan. This includes using appropriate adhesives and fasteners, and ensuring the wall surface is clean and dry.
- Quality of MDF: Panelsbysofia.com emphasizes “expertly crafted just for you,” implying quality MDF, which contributes to durability. High-density MDF tends to be more resilient.
- Average Lifespan: With good care, MDF wall panels can easily last 15-20 years or even longer before showing significant signs of wear, comparable to the lifespan of interior drywall or plaster. Unlike natural wood, MDF is less prone to warping, cracking, or splitting due to changes in temperature or humidity as long as moisture exposure is avoided.
Cleaning and General Maintenance
Routine cleaning is straightforward for most MDF wall panels, especially if they are painted or finished.
- Dusting: Regular dusting with a soft, dry cloth or a feather duster is usually sufficient to keep panels clean.
- Light Cleaning: For minor marks or grime, a slightly damp cloth with mild soap like dish soap diluted in water can be used.
- Avoid Excess Moisture: Crucially, avoid saturating the panels with water. MDF will swell and degrade if exposed to too much moisture. Always wipe dry immediately after cleaning.
- No Abrasives: Do not use abrasive cleaners, scourers, or harsh chemicals, as these can damage the finish or the MDF itself.
- Painting: If the panels are unfinished or painted, they can be repainted periodically to refresh their look or cover minor scuffs, significantly extending their aesthetic life. Ensure to use appropriate primers for MDF.
Addressing Specific Issues
- Scratches/Dents: Small scratches or dents can often be filled with wood filler, sanded smooth, and then painted over.
- Moisture Damage: If panels swell due to moisture, they may need to be replaced. Prevention is key: ensure good ventilation in rooms and address any leaks promptly.
- Sunlight Exposure: While MDF itself isn’t significantly affected by UV, the paint or finish on the panels can fade over time with direct, prolonged sunlight exposure. Consider UV-resistant paints or window treatments in very sunny rooms.
- Pest Control: MDF is not typically attractive to pests like termites if it’s kept dry and clean. Regular home pest control measures are usually sufficient.

Understanding the MDF Material and Its Benefits
Panelsbysofia.com explicitly states its panels are “Made using sustainable, responsibly sourced MDF.” This isn’t just a detail.
It’s a fundamental aspect of their product and offers several benefits relevant to homeowners and designers.
What is MDF?
MDF, or Medium-Density Fibreboard, is an engineered wood product made by breaking down hardwood and softwood residuals into wood fibers, combining them with wax and a resin binder, and forming them into panels by applying high temperature and pressure.
- Composition: Composed of very fine particles, giving it a uniform structure.
- Difference from Plywood/Particle Board: Unlike plywood layers of wood veneer or particle board larger wood chips, MDF has a smoother, denser, and more consistent composition throughout.
Key Benefits of MDF for Wall Paneling

Considerations for MDF
While MDF offers numerous benefits, it’s important to be aware of its limitations:
- Moisture Sensitivity: As mentioned, MDF can swell and lose its integrity if exposed to excessive moisture or water. It’s not suitable for outdoor use or very wet areas unless specifically treated or sealed.
- Weight: MDF can be quite heavy, especially in larger sheets, which might be a consideration for handling and installation.
- Dust during Cutting: While Panelsbysofia.com provides pre-cut panels, general knowledge of MDF notes that cutting it generates fine dust, which requires proper ventilation and masks.
